Spring Boot 介紹

什麼是Spring Boot

Chung-chun Lo
Skyler Record
2 min readJan 19, 2019

--

Spring Boot是由Pivotal團隊提供的全新框架,其設計目的是用來簡化新Spring應用的初始搭建以及開發過程。該框架使用了特定的方式來進行配置,從而使開發人員不再需要定義樣板化的配置。

Spring Boot幫助了我們什麼?

相信用過Spring Framework的人都很清楚,要開發一個Web Service需要做一大堆的配置。配置web.xml、配置資料庫連結、Log..等等,最後還要部屬到Tomcat上才能進行測試。

然而現在微服務的蓬勃發展,如果只需要撰寫一個郵件發送或是推播的微服務,就必須一個一個重新建置,但是在Spring Boot中改為自動配置Spring,你只需要在網站或IDE選擇你需要的功能即可完成配置,且Spring Boot專案中就已經包含了Tomcat,大大提升了開發效率。

Spring Boot的開始

第一種方法是進入Spring Boot的網頁選擇需要的套件以及Metadata,完成後按下Generate Project即可下載專案。

第二種方法則是指用IntelliJ點選新增專案

選擇Spring Intializr後設定使用語言、版本、套件管理工具等

選擇所需要的功能

最後按下完成即可生成專案

--

--